I bought an English SAO trial deck on Ebay and another deck worth of cheaper singles off Ideal808, and that's all I have until I buy a box or 2 of Bakemonogatari, so I'm really no expert. Here's what I do understand:

Card stock is fantastic, harder to bend and knick than MTG cards. Translation seems pretty good, but character titles can be awkward sometimes. Shiny foils are pretty much really rare in the game depending on what set you're looking at, but the breakdowns set-wise seem to be:

Trial Deck: The one on the cover only, but there's still roughly a one in 5-6 deck chance for a seiyuu signature-stamped foil. Most cards in the decks don't overlap the ones in the set, however the ones that do usually feature different art.

Booster Box: About 100 card sets, Seem to be be guaranteed at only at least one foil per BOX, either foil version of single/double rares, Triple Rares, or least likely seiyuu signed (latter is roughly 2-4 in a booster case of 16 boxes)

Extra Boosters: Lower card/pack and overall under 50 card set count, but from what I've heard, they have a "2 foil per pack and any card can be foil" distribution.

As far as card lists, check out heartofthecards.com in their card translations for a card list, any card listed twice is one that has a foil edition.
